BOSS 8.0.0
BESIII Offline Software System
Loading...
Searching...
No Matches
TMDCWireHit.h File Reference
#include <string>
#include "CLHEP/Alist/AList.h"
#include "CLHEP/Geometry/Point3D.h"
#include "MdcTables/MdcTables.h"
#include "TrkReco/TMDCWire.h"
#include "TrkReco/TMDCWireHitMC.h"

Go to the source code of this file.

Classes

class  TMDCWireHit

Macros

#define WireHitLeft   0
#define WireHitRight   1
#define WireHitTimeValid   1048576
#define WireHitChargeValid   2097152
#define WireHitFindingValid   4194304
#define WireHitFittingValid   0x40000000
#define WireHitAxial   8
#define WireHitStereo   48
#define WireHitPatternLeft   256
#define WireHitPatternRight   512
#define WireHitIsolated   1024
#define WireHitContinuous   2048
#define WireHitNeighborHit   12
#define WireHitNeighborPattern   258048
#define WireHitNeighborHit0   4096
#define WireHitNeighborHit1   8192
#define WireHitNeighborHit2   16384
#define WireHitNeighborHit3   32768
#define WireHitNeighborHit4   65536
#define WireHitNeighborHit5   131072
#define WireHitLocked   128
#define WireHitUsed   64
#define WireHitLeftMask   1
#define WireHitRightMask   2
#define WireHitMultiTrack   8388608
#define WireHitConformalFinder   16777216
#define WireHitCurlFinder   33554432
#define WireHitClustFinder   67108864
#define WireHitTrackManager   134217728
#define WireHitInvalidForFit   268435456
#define WireHitFastFinder   536870912
#define TMDCWireHit_INLINE_DEFINE_HERE

Typedefs

typedef HepGeom::Point3D< double > HepPoint3D

Macro Definition Documentation

◆ TMDCWireHit_INLINE_DEFINE_HERE

#define TMDCWireHit_INLINE_DEFINE_HERE

◆ WireHitAxial

#define WireHitAxial   8

◆ WireHitChargeValid

#define WireHitChargeValid   2097152

◆ WireHitClustFinder

#define WireHitClustFinder   67108864

◆ WireHitConformalFinder

#define WireHitConformalFinder   16777216

◆ WireHitContinuous

#define WireHitContinuous   2048

◆ WireHitCurlFinder

#define WireHitCurlFinder   33554432

◆ WireHitFastFinder

#define WireHitFastFinder   536870912

◆ WireHitFindingValid

◆ WireHitFittingValid

◆ WireHitInvalidForFit

◆ WireHitIsolated

#define WireHitIsolated   1024

◆ WireHitLeft

◆ WireHitLeftMask

#define WireHitLeftMask   1

◆ WireHitLocked

#define WireHitLocked   128

◆ WireHitMultiTrack

#define WireHitMultiTrack   8388608

◆ WireHitNeighborHit

#define WireHitNeighborHit   12

◆ WireHitNeighborHit0

#define WireHitNeighborHit0   4096

◆ WireHitNeighborHit1

#define WireHitNeighborHit1   8192

◆ WireHitNeighborHit2

#define WireHitNeighborHit2   16384

◆ WireHitNeighborHit3

#define WireHitNeighborHit3   32768

◆ WireHitNeighborHit4

#define WireHitNeighborHit4   65536

◆ WireHitNeighborHit5

#define WireHitNeighborHit5   131072

◆ WireHitNeighborPattern

#define WireHitNeighborPattern   258048

◆ WireHitPatternLeft

◆ WireHitPatternRight

◆ WireHitRight

◆ WireHitRightMask

#define WireHitRightMask   2

◆ WireHitStereo

#define WireHitStereo   48

◆ WireHitTimeValid

#define WireHitTimeValid   1048576

◆ WireHitTrackManager

#define WireHitTrackManager   134217728

◆ WireHitUsed

Typedef Documentation

◆ HepPoint3D

typedef HepGeom::Point3D<double> HepPoint3D